Abstract

Neutron scattering measurements were made on the spin fluctuations in YBa 2Cu 3O 7−δ for different oxygen doping levels. Incommensurability is clearly observed for oxygen concentrations of 6.6 and 6.7 and is suggested for the 6.93. Measurements of the resonance for the O 6.6 concentration show that it exists in a broadened and less intense form at temperatures much higher than T c.
